BAKU: Armenia And Kazakhstan Signed Several Bilateral Documents

ARMENIA AND KAZAKHSTAN SIGNED SEVERAL BILATERAL DOCUMENTS

TREND, Azerbaijan
Nov 7 2006

(gazeta.kz) – A number of bilateral agreements were inked as a result
of the closed and open talks that took place Monday, November 6,
in Astana between Nursultan Nazarbayev, President of Kazakhstan, and
Robert Kocharyan, President of Armenia, Kazakhstan Today correspondent
reports.

In particular, an intergovernmental agreement was inked on mutual
travels of citizens. Kassymzhomart Tokayev, Foreign Minister of
Kazakhstan, inked the document from Kazakhstan and Gegam Garibadjanyan,
Foreign Minister of Armenia, from Armenia.

Also a Convention on avoidance of double taxation and prevention
of evasion from payments of income and property taxes was inked
as a result of the talks. Natalia Korzhova, Minister of Finance
of Kazakhstan, initialed the document from Kazakhstan and Karen
Chshmarityan, Minister of Commerce and Economic Development of Armenia,
from Armenia, reports Trend.

An intergovernmental agreement on international road communication was
signed by Serik Akhmetov, Minister of Transport and Communications
of Kazakhstan, from Kazakhstan and Karen Chshmarityan, Minister of
Commerce and Economic Development of Armenia, from Armenia.

Vladimir Shkolnik, Minister of Industry and Commerce of RK, and
Karen Chshmarityan, Minister of Commerce and Economic Development of
Armenia, initialed an intergovernmental agreement on promotion and
mutual protection of investments.

An agreement on co-operation in culture was inked by Yermukhamet
Yertysbayev, Minister of Culture and Information, and Asmik Pogosyan,
Minister of Culture and Youth Affairs of Armenia.
